Film director Steven Soderbergh has listed his downtown condominium in the trendy Tribeca neighborhood of New York City for $9.4 million. The maisonette, designed by architect Steven Harris, features over 3,100 square feet of living space and a bamboo-shrouded back patio. With custom lighting from Stickbulb, walnut cabinets, marble counters, and high-end appliances in the kitchen, this stylish residence also boasts elegant bedrooms with Venetian plaster walls and marble baths. Amenities include a fitness center, bicycle room, and 24-hour doormen.
